Description
Formic Acid, Copper Salt is a copper-based coordination compound with the CAS registry number 15907-03-6. This inorganic salt is valued in industrial processes for its role as a catalyst and precursor in the synthesis of other copper compounds. It serves as a critical raw material for manufacturers in the chemical, agricultural, and specialty materials sectors seeking consistent quality and reliable supply.
Application
- Catalyst Precursor: Used in the preparation of catalysts for organic synthesis and polymerization reactions.
- Agricultural Chemicals: Serves as an intermediate in the formulation of certain fungicides and pesticides.
- Pigment & Dye Manufacturing: Acts as a source of copper in the production of colored pigments and dyes.
- Wood Preservation: Employed in formulations for wood treatment solutions.
- Electroplating & Surface Treatment: Used in specific electroplating baths and surface finishing processes.
- Laboratory Reagent: Functions as a chemical reagent in research and analytical chemistry applications.
Basic Information
| Product Name | Formic Acid, Copper Salt |
| CAS No. | 15907-03-6 |
| Molecular Formula | Cu(CHO₂)₂ or C₂H₂CuO₄ |
| Molecular Weight | 153.58 g/mol |
| Synonyms | Copper(II) formate; Cupric formate; Formic acid copper(2+) salt; Copper diformate; Cuprum formicum |
| EINECS | 240-086-7 |
